C#正则表达式的6个简单例子

2019-12-26 14:08:02刘景俊

第三个:验证输入字符串是否为传真号码

 

 
  1. /// <summary>   /// 验证输入字符串是否为传真号码  
  2. /// </summary>   /// <param name="P_str_fax">输入字符串</param>  
  3. /// <returns>返回一个bool类型的值</returns>   public bool validateFax(string P_str_fax)  
  4. {   return Regex.IsMatch(P_str_fax, @"86-d{2,3}-d{7,8}");  
  5. }  

第四个:验证输入字符串是否为邮政编码

 

 
  1. /// <summary>   /// 验证输入字符串是否为邮政编码  
  2. /// </summary>   /// <param name="P_str_postcode">输入字符串</param>  
  3. /// <returns>返回一个bool类型的值</returns>   public bool validatePostCode(string P_str_postcode)  
  4. {   return Regex.IsMatch(P_str_postcode, @"d{6}");  
  5. }